The given sentence can be changed into the passive voice as shown and explained below:
You are requested not to sit here.
Explanation:
This is an imperative case. Imperative sentence is a sentence used to give command, advice, request, instruction, etc. The object in imperative sentences is usually assumed to be the pronoun ‘you’. Since, there was use of the word 'please' in the active voice, in passive we use 'requested'.

‘You are asked not to sit down’ is a passive voice.
Explanation:
- An active voice can be defined as the subject that performs the action performed by verb.
- On the other hand, the passive voice can be defined as the subject that receives the action performed by the verb.
- The object of the given active verb becomes the subject in the passive verb. Hence, sentences which do not have any object, then that sentence cannot be changed into passive voice.
- Here, ‘sit down’ is not a transitive verb. But it can be taken as a request and the version will be like ‘You are asked not to sit down’.
